Aged junmai from Nakajimaya Shuzojo in Shunan, Yamaguchi, allowed extended maturation to build depth and complexity. The brewery defines true aged sake as requiring at least five years, producing a full-bodied acidity and layered character well suited to warming.

The sake name <Kotobuki> has been used for celebration and rituals, and has been used for celebration and rituals for a long time.
In recent years, the company has released the sake name of the brand name <Nakajimaya> as a sake name, and the <Kannenaka> brewed by Kimoto, a legitimate brewing method, has been attracting attention.
